Output 15a073500eab79a62a4e68c1e8f7003d1810339bd0c42c58b34e8372c3857b62:1

value
674000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7998211cdc5e7fd024ef2a8c4c757d11456c2ac5 OP_EQUAL
address
3CmwvtRxQs9wm7wh1hXE75f3CRvFAtByGk
transaction
15a073500eab79a62a4e68c1e8f7003d1810339bd0c42c58b34e8372c3857b62
confirmations
203652
spent
true